House raising services involve elevating an existing structure to address various issues or achieve specific goals. The process typically includes lifting the home off its foundation using specialized equipment, such as hydraulic jacks, to create space underneath for necessary repairs or modifications. Once the house is elevated, the foundation can be repaired, replaced, or reinforced before the home is lowered back into place. This service may also involve adjusting utilities, such as plumbing and electrical systems, to accommodate the new elevation and ensure the home remains functional and compliant with local codes.
One of the primary reasons for considering house raising is to mitigate flood risk. Homes situated in flood-prone areas can be elevated to protect against water damage during heavy rains or rising water levels. Additionally, house raising can help address structural issues caused by settling or deterioration of the existing foundation. It is also used to create additional space for renovations, such as adding a basement or expanding living areas, without the need to build an entirely new structure. Cost Range - House raising services typically cost between $20,000 and $100,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, raising a small single-family home may be closer to $20,000, while larger or more intricate structures can reach higher amounts.
Factors Affecting Cost - The overall price varies based on foundation type, height of the raise, and local labor rates. Additional expenses may include permits, utilities, and structural reinforcements, which can add several thousand dollars to the total.
Average Expenses - On average, homeowners in Birmingham, MI, report spending around $40,000 to $70,000 for house raising services. Costs tend to increase with the home’s size, foundation type, and any necessary repairs or modifications.
